Prachanda flying to Beijing to bring China & India closer on Nepal issue

Nepal’s senior communist leader Puspa Kamal Dahal aka “Prachanda’ is flying to Beijing on Sunday on official invitation of Chinese President Xi Jinping with a five member delegation.

Speaking to a select few journalist on the eve of his visit on Saturday, Prachanda said that his visit will aim to bring China and India together on developing Nepal. ” The trend of instigating one neighbor towards another should be stopped. Nepal can benefit from its both neighbors, only if we work closely with each other,” Prachanda said echoing the statement of his deputy Baburam Bhattarai.

Bhattarai had proposed that Nepal act as a bridge between both nations when the Chinese Prime Minister had visited Nepal last January.

Elaborating on his visit, Prachanda laid stress on the need to garner support from neighboring nations to hold Constituent Assembly elections and said that his visit will focus on garnering economic support from China.

“Discussions will be held on political issues, but politics are Nepal’s internal affairs. So, my visit will basically center on economic cooperation,” Prachanda said elaborating that extension of Chinese railway till Kathmandu, extension of ports between China and Nepal, transformation of Kathmandu into a metro city and development of herbs will highlight the discussion.

On the occasion, Prachanda clarified that he is visiting China as the Coordinator of the High Level Political Mechanism that presently governs the Interim Election Council and added that he represents the interests of all political parties and the government.

He said that the agenda of his meetings have been endorsed by major political party leaders and the interim cabinet.

In China Prachanda is scheduled to address a conference of Nepal and Chinese intellectuals in Chengdu on the first day and than head to Beijing where he will hold consultations with Chinese President, Prime Minister among other influential Chinese leaders.

After that Prachanda will visit Chinese industrial cities and than head to Hong Kong from where he will return back home.
